Recent studies have shown that among the challenges frustrating warehouse and distribution centre managers this year, rising energy and labour costs are two of the most often cited. In short, insulating your warehouse will inhibit the effects of external temperature variations and trap the warm or cool air generated by your HVAC equipment.

Therefore, simple factors, such as operating temperature, frequency, and hydraulic pressure, affect the efficiency of the respective machine. At its core, the IoT serves as a way of gathering data and information about a process, but applications of the IoT can detect potential problems within a machine before the machine falters.
